I dont think that this particular instance carries that implication.
They are saying that they will not support stores which refuse to even acknowledge the most important festival of their religion.
That isnt exactly the same as saying everyone must worship their God.
"Do not tell lies, and do not do what you hate,
for all things are plain in the sight of Heaven. For nothing
hidden will not become manifest, and nothing covered will remain
without being uncovered."
The Gospel of Thomas